Responsibilities
- Research and interpret grid connection procedures in Spain; build relationships with grid operators (e.g. REE).
- Collect and maintain transmission grid data to support project planning.
- Contribute to the development of internal tools for electrical and grid-related project support.
- Join technical meetings with consultants, contractors, grid operators, utilities, and clients.
- Support project development across three key areas:
Grid Capacity Identification
- Monitor grid capacity availability and competitor activity on a monthly basis.
- Coordinate feasibility studies to identify suitable areas for grid connection.
- Analyze requirements of public tenders for grid capacity.
- Define conceptual Electrical Balance of Plant (eBoP) solutions and estimate related CapEx.
Grid Connection Applications
- Oversee and review technical documentation for grid connection requests.
- Support the team with technical input for negotiations and applications with system operators.
- Track and report on the status of all grid connection processes.
- Support the preparation of agreements and negotiations on technical grid requirements.
Preliminary Electrical Design
- Manage consultants preparing early-stage electrical designs (substations, cabling, protection systems).
- Review diagrams, layouts, and control/protection schemes.
- Ensure compliance with grid performance standards through internal coordination.
- Support grid simulation studies to analyze energy losses and grid code compliance.
Qualifications
- University degree (Bachelor's or Master's) in Electrical Engineering or Power Systems.
- At least 5 years of experience in a similar role, working on the development of renewable energy (RES) power plants (e.g., wind or solar).
- Previous experience working with REE (Red Eléctrica de España) or Spanish Distribution System Operators (DSOs) is a strong advantage.
- Good understanding of how to apply for grid connections and the technical requirements for connecting renewable energy projects.
- Knowledge of High Voltage (HV) and Medium Voltage (MV) electrical equipment (such as substations, transformers, switchgear).
- Familiarity with the Spanish energy market, electrical simulation software, or GIS (Geographic Information System) tools.
- Very good English and Spanish communication skills, both written and spoken.
